1. High – Efficiency Separation
One of the biggest perks of a 3 Phase Decanter Centrifuge in wastewater treatment is its ability to achieve high – efficiency separation. Wastewater often contains a mix of solid particles, water, and some oily substances. A 3 Phase Decanter Centrifuge can handle this complex mixture like a pro.
It uses centrifugal force to separate the three phases: solids, water, and oil. The centrifuge spins at a super – high speed, usually several thousand revolutions per minute. This strong centrifugal force causes the solid particles to settle to the outer wall of the centrifuge bowl. The heavier solids are then pushed out through the solids discharge ports by a screw conveyor inside the centrifuge.

2. Continuous Operation
Another great advantage is that a 3 Phase Decanter Centrifuge allows for continuous operation. In large – scale wastewater treatment facilities, downtime is a big no – no. You can’t afford to keep stopping the treatment process to clean out the equipment or to start a new batch.
The 3 Phase Decanter Centrifuge takes care of that issue. It can continuously intake the wastewater, separate the phases, and discharge the separated components without the need for frequent stopping and starting. The screw conveyor inside the centrifuge keeps pushing the separated solids out, while the water and oil are continuously drained out through their outlets.
This continuous operation leads to a more consistent and reliable wastewater treatment process. You can process large volumes of wastewater in a relatively short period. For instance, in a municipal wastewater treatment plant that has to handle the wastewater from an entire neighborhood or a small city, a continuously operating 3 Phase Decanter Centrifuge can keep up with the high – volume inflow of wastewater, ensuring that the treatment process runs smoothly around the clock.

4. Low Maintenance Requirements
Nobody wants to deal with a piece of equipment that constantly needs maintenance. The good news is that a 3 Phase Decanter Centrifuge has relatively low maintenance requirements.
The design of these centrifuges is simple and sturdy. The main moving parts, like the screw conveyor and the rotating bowl, are made of high – quality materials that can withstand the harsh conditions of wastewater treatment, such as corrosion from chemicals in the water and abrasion from solid particles.
Routine maintenance usually involves checking the lubrication of the bearings, inspecting the seals for any leaks, and cleaning the centrifuge periodically. These tasks are not overly complicated and can be done by a trained operator.
Since the maintenance requirements are low, you also save on maintenance costs. You don’t have to spend a fortune on replacing parts or hiring a team of technicians to keep the centrifuge running. This makes the 3 Phase Decanter Centrifuge a cost – effective option for long – term wastewater treatment.
5. Versatility
A 3 Phase Decanter Centrifuge is incredibly versatile. It can be used in a wide variety of industries for wastewater treatment. Whether it’s the oil and gas industry, the chemical industry, the food and beverage industry, or even the pharmaceutical industry, the centrifuge can handle different types of wastewater.
In the oil and gas industry, the centrifuge can separate the oil, water, and solids from the produced water. The separated oil can be further refined, the water can be treated and reused in the drilling process, and the solids can be disposed of properly.
In the chemical industry, it can separate different chemical – based phases in the wastewater, ensuring that the chemicals are properly managed and the water is clean enough for discharge or reuse. In the food and beverage industry, as I mentioned earlier, it can separate food particles, water, and oil from the wastewater.
This versatility means that you’re getting a piece of equipment that can be adapted to different applications. You don’t have to buy multiple types of separation equipment for different industries or wastewater types. One 3 Phase Decanter Centrifuge can do it all, which simplifies your wastewater treatment setup.
6. Quality of Separation
The quality of separation achieved by a 3 Phase Decanter Centrifuge is top – notch. It can separate the phases so effectively that the separated water is often of a high enough quality to be reused in the process or discharged into the environment with minimal further treatment.
The separated solids are also relatively dry, which makes them easier to handle and dispose of. You don’t have to deal with a wet, gooey mess of solids that are difficult to transport or process. The separated oil is also relatively pure, which can be beneficial if you want to recycle it or sell it.
This high – quality separation helps you meet the strict environmental regulations regarding wastewater discharge. It also reduces the overall cost of wastewater treatment by minimizing the need for additional treatment steps.
